wanted to add my two cents, as I am an official suit supply owner now. I purchased the London fit. Was very much impressed by the quality of the wool and the canvas/how it laid on my body. The problem is the working cuffs. While it is a nice touch, it makes tailoring a nightmare. My tailor was able to take some material from the trousers and incorporate it into the sleeve lengthening, but was quite the process. I believe the suit fit true to size. The trousers we tailored, but by no means too slim. If I had to say, the London fit most likely has the most relaxed fit, even easier than the Napoli.

Some people had said they raised prices for some suits, but the suits I've been watching seem to still be the same prices, however some of them are more expensive than others.

For example:

This Soho suit is £349 and is made of Pure Wool.

While this Soho suit is £329 and is also made of Pure Wool.

Both are normal pure wool (No S numbers), and from the same mill, same fit, and essentially the same colour. The only real difference is the width and spacing of the stripes.

I wouldn't quite agree with that list - the Havana feels much more relaxed than the Washington on me, for example.

The Roma is similar to the Havana, but tighter and longer. The Havana fits true to my regular size, but I have to size up in the Roma to fit the chest and waist, which makes the sleeves and overall jacket length too long. It also buttons higher than the Havana - I don't like it.
